Madrid Must-Sees

Madrid Must-Sees

Madrid’s landscape is defined by the Golden Triangle of Art, comprising the Prado, Reina Sofía, and Thyssen-Bornemisza museums. The city’s imperial history is anchored by the Palacio Real and the medieval Plaza de la Villa, while the 19th-century Retiro Park houses the glass-and-iron Crystal Palace. Iconic landmarks like the Metropolis Building and Gran Vía showcase Beaux-Arts and modern architecture. Local traditions thrive at the centuries-old Sobrino de Botín restaurant, the historic Chocolatería San Ginés, and the sprawling El Rastro flea market.

Historic Monuments

Historic Monuments

Madrid’s architectural evolution is displayed through these twenty landmarks, spanning from the medieval structures of Plaza de la Villa to the 20th-century rationalism of the Segovia Viaduct. The collection includes neoclassical triumphs like the Puerta de Alcalá, the Beaux-Arts Metropolis Building, and the UNESCO-listed El Retiro Park. Visitors can explore the city’s royal legacy at the Plaza de Oriente and Sabatini Gardens, or admire intricate religious heritage at the baroque Church of San Ginés and the Renaissance Convent of Las Descalzas Reales.

Top Museums in Madrid

Top Museums in Madrid

Madrid's artistic core is anchored by the Golden Triangle of Art, featuring the Prado’s classical European masterpieces, the Reina Sofía’s 20th-century Spanish works, and the Thyssen-Bornemisza’s private collection spanning eight centuries. Beyond these, the city preserves diverse history through the National Archaeological Museum’s ancient treasures and the Naval Museum’s maritime archives. Unique exhibition spaces include the 19th-century iron-and-glass Crystal Palace and the preserved 1919 Chamberí metro station. Specialized institutions like the Sorolla and Cerralbo museums offer intimate looks into Spanish fine arts and 19th-century aristocratic life.

Historic Churches of Madrid

Historic Churches of Madrid

Madrid’s ecclesiastical history is preserved in its diverse architectural styles, from the 16th-century Gothic-Renaissance of San Jerónimo el Real to the 18th-century Italianate Baroque of St. Michael's Basilica. This selection includes the royal Convent of Las Descalzas Reales, home to significant Renaissance art, and San Antonio de los Alemanes, famous for its entirely frescoed interior. These landmarks, including the collegiate church of San Isidro, represent centuries of religious devotion and the evolution of Spanish artistic movements from Mudéjar foundations to the Neo-Byzantine domes of the early 20th century.

Madrid's Palaces and Castles

Madrid's Palaces and Castles

Madrid's architectural landscape is defined by its regal history, showcased through diverse structures ranging from the massive 18th-century Royal Palace to the delicate 19th-century glass-and-iron Crystal Palace. This collection includes neoclassical seats of government like the Congress of Deputies, fortified estates such as Castillo de Viñuelas, and private residences turned art galleries like the Liria Palace and Thyssen-Bornemisza Museum. These landmarks highlight the evolution of Spanish design, featuring neo-gothic details, ornate interiors, and expansive grounds that once served as royal hunting lodges.

Parks and Gardens

Parks and Gardens

Madrid’s diverse green spaces range from the UNESCO-listed El Retiro Park, featuring historic monuments and sculptures, to the Royal Botanical Garden with over 5,500 species. The city offers formal neoclassical designs at the Sabatini Gardens and secluded 18th-century retreats like the Jardín del Príncipe de Anglona. Highlights include the English-style Moorish Garden, the whimsical landscapes of El Capricho Park, and the memorial Forest of Remembrance. For panoramic views, the Teleférico cable car spans the Casa de Campo, while Atocha Station houses a unique indoor tropical greenhouse.

Best Shopping in Madrid

Best Shopping in Madrid

Madrid’s retail scene spans historic boulevards and specialized local markets. Gran Vía offers major international brands within early 20th-century architecture, while Calle de Fuencarral provides a pedestrianized corridor for trendy fashion. Traditional commerce thrives at the El Rastro flea market and Mercado de la Cebada. For a modern experience, Torre Titania and ABC Serrano house upscale retailers in striking buildings. Local gastronomy and fresh produce are centered in neighborhood hubs like the Chamberí and Chamartín markets, alongside the expansive Moda Shopping mall in the financial district.

Spanish & Regional Flavors

Spanish & Regional Flavors

Madrid’s culinary landscape ranges from the Guinness-certified oldest restaurant, Sobrino de Botín, to historic food halls like Cebada and San Anton markets. This selection showcases traditional Castilian roasting techniques, specialized Iberian ham at Museo del Jamón, and refined Michelin-starred dining at Santceloni. The collection extends to regional game specialties in El Pardo and Andalusian-inspired fusion by chef Dani García, representing a broad spectrum of Spanish gastronomy from rustic traditions to contemporary techniques.

Theatres and Art Centers

Theatres and Art Centers

Madrid’s performing arts and exhibition scene spans centuries of architectural history. This collection features the 19th-century ferrovitreous Crystal Palace and neoclassical Velázquez Palace, both located in El Retiro Park and hosting contemporary art. The historic Royal Theatre, dating to 1850, serves as the city’s premier opera house. Modern additions include the Teatros del Canal, a contemporary complex for dance and drama, and La Neomudéjar, an avant-garde arts center housed in a former railway warehouse.

Sports & Stadiums

Sports & Stadiums

Madrid’s sporting landscape features elite professional venues and high-performance training centers. This selection includes the modern Metropolitano Stadium, home of Atlético Madrid, and the extensive Ciudad Real Madrid complex in Valdebebas. Beyond football, the list covers the multi-sport facilities of Golf La Moraleja and the public recreation grounds of the Tercer Depósito, a sports park constructed over a historic water reservoir featuring running tracks and padel courts.
